Neiro is a newly-adopted Shiba Inu dog, owned by the same woman who owned the worldwide-famous Kabosu, the dog behind the Doge meme. This project pays homage to Neiro. It is the first Neiro token deployed on Ethereum, and it is 100% owned and managed with love by its community.
